Plumergat

Plumergat (Breton: Pluvergad) is a commune in the Morbihan department of Brittany in north-western France.

Geography

Plumergat is located 10 km (6.2 mi) northeast of Auray, 15 km (9.3 mi) northwest of Vannes and 34 km (21 mi) east of Lorient. Plumergat is border by Sainte-Anne-d'Auray and Pluneret to the south. The village of Meriadec, which has 700 inhabitants, is divided in two between Pluneret and Plumergat.

Population

Historical population
YearPop.±% p.a.
1968 1,773—    
1975 1,961+1.45%
1982 2,291+2.25%
1990 2,449+0.84%
1999 2,597+0.65%
2007 3,232+2.77%
2012 3,774+3.15%
2017 4,112+1.73%
Source: INSEE

Inhabitants of Plumergat are called in French Plumergatais.

Breton language

In 2011, 6.6% of the children attended the bilingual schools in primary education.
